How can I find the best therapist for me in Lexington?
Finding the best therapist in Lexington depends on your individual needs, including your therapy goals, preferred communication style, and whether you’re comfortable with in-person or online sessions. Online therapy offers the added benefit of flexibility, allowing you to connect with licensed professionals from the comfort of your home. This can be especially helpful if you have a busy schedule or prefer privacy, giving online therapy an edge over traditional in-person sessions in Lexington. Whether you choose in-person or virtual, prioritize finding someone who makes you feel comfortable and supported.

Can psychologists diagnose or prescribe medication in Lexington?
Lexington therapists and psychologists can diagnose mental health conditions like depression, anxiety, and more, but they typically cannot prescribe medication. Prescription authority in Lexington is reserved for psychiatrists and other medical doctors.
